Hi just tried commenting out a block of code with //* and *// and it is not working . Tried reinstalling AppGameKit studio and same problem . Any body else experiencing this ?

I think I've got it i was using //* and maybe should be /* I'll go and try it.
Yes that was it thankyou .

remstart and remend also work which are DBPro commands

It's sometimes hard to see, on a smaller screen, but the small accent character at the left of the keyboard (the shift of it is the tilde: ~) also works to comment out a single line. Also a carryover from DBPro.
